The Role
Perform industry and technology research, analyze data and business processes, translate problems into evidence-based recommendations, prepare executive-ready deliverables, facilitate workshops, and use AI-enabled tools to accelerate and validate advisory work while ensuring quality and reusable frameworks.

What You'll Do1. Drive Research and Analysis

Perform core advisory and consulting activities including:

  • Industry and market research
  • Technology landscape assessments
  • Business process analysis
  • Data analysis and interpretation
  • Competitive benchmarking
  • Opportunity identification

Leverage AI-enabled tools to accelerate research and analysis while maintaining high standards of quality and accuracy.

2. Translate Business Problems into Actionable Insights

Work with clients and engagement teams to:

  • Understand business objectives and challenges
  • Gather and synthesize qualitative and quantitative information
  • Structure complex problems into manageable workstreams
  • Identify patterns, risks, opportunities, and trade-offs
  • Develop evidence-based recommendations
3. Support Client Engagements

Contribute to client-facing advisory work by:

  • Preparing executive-ready presentations and deliverables
  • Facilitating workshops and discovery sessions
  • Documenting business and technology requirements
  • Supporting strategic assessments and roadmap development
  • Helping clients evaluate technology options and transformation opportunities
4. Apply AI to Enhance Delivery

Use AI responsibly to improve the speed and quality of advisory work by:

  • Accelerating research and information synthesis
  • Supporting analysis and content development
  • Developing repeatable prompts and workflows
  • Validating AI-generated outputs for accuracy and relevance
  • Continuously improving how advisory work is delivered
5. Ensure Quality and Delivery Excellence

Review work products to ensure they are:

  • Accurate
  • Well-structured
  • Insightful
  • Client-ready
  • Supported by evidence

Identify gaps, inconsistencies, and risks before deliverables are shared with clients.

Who You AreExperience

Typically 2–6 years of experience in one or more of the following:

  • Management or technology consulting
  • Business analysis
  • Technology strategy
  • Product or digital transformation
  • Data, research, or analytics

Experience working on technology-enabled business initiatives is highly valued.

Capabilities

Business & Technology Analysis

  • Strong analytical and critical thinking skills
  • Ability to connect business needs with technology solutions
  • Comfortable working with ambiguity and complex problems

Structured Problem Solving

  • Breaks down complex challenges into logical components
  • Synthesizes information into clear recommendations
  • Thinks strategically while remaining detail-oriented

Communication

  • Excellent written and verbal communication
  • Creates executive-ready presentations and documentation
  • Able to explain technical concepts to business stakeholders

AI-Enabled Ways of Working

  • Comfortable using AI tools to enhance research, analysis, and content creation
  • Understands how to validate AI-generated outputs
  • Continuously explores new ways to improve productivity through AI

Collaboration

  • Works effectively across multidisciplinary teams
  • Partners closely with Technology Advisors, architects, designers, engineers, and client stakeholders
  • Builds trusted relationships with clients and colleagues
